Kevin, Kate, and Randall Pearson show how trauma gets distributed unevenly. The "perfect" adopted son feels like a fraud. The "flaky" movie star feels invisible. The complex twist? Their mother’s love was real—but so was her failure to see their individual pain. This storyline works because it rejects the evil parent trope. It asks: What if everyone is trying their best, and everyone is still hurting each other?
